PT-symmetric sextic potentials
B BAGCHI, F CANNATA, C QUESNE

Abstract
The family of complex PT-symmetric sextic potentials is studied to show that for various cases the system is essentially quasi-solvable and possesses real, discrete energy eigenvalues. For a particular choice of parameters, we find that under supersymmetric transformations the underlying potential picks up a reflectionless part. (C) 2000 Elsevier Science B.V.
